It is Necessary to Temporarily Close the Armenia-Iran Border Amid the Spread of Coronavirus: Edmon Marukyan
The head of the Enlightened Armenia faction in the National Assembly, Edmon Marukyan, made a post on his Facebook page addressing the spread of coronavirus in neighboring Iran. He specifically stated that it is necessary to temporarily close the Armenia-Iran land route and postpone flights until the spread of the virus in Iran is neutralized.
“We are receiving disturbing and alarming information from our friendly neighbor Iran. Given the current situation, we believe it is necessary to temporarily close the Armenia-Iran land border, including postponing flights, until the sporadic spread of the coronavirus in Iran is neutralized. This is a necessary measure in the interests of our national security, as failing to implement appropriate measures could lead to irreversible consequences. Moreover, we express our concern and sympathy to the friendly nation, hoping they will be able to avert this impending disaster,” he noted.
